A psychiatric assessment for ADHD involves a structured interview with a psychiatrist or specialist nurse. They will ask you about your symptoms throughout your life, including your childhood. They will also ask you about your family history, and test you for any other health issues. The process can take up to two sessions. It is beneficial to bring a support person but it is not essential.

After the psychiatric evaluation The doctor will inform you whether you meet the criteria for ADHD. If they don't think you suffer from ADHD, they will explain the reasons. This may be because they don't believe you suffer from the underlying condition, or because another disorder explains your characteristics (symptoms) better. They might also suggest a shared-care agreement with your GP concerning medication.
